New York Roll: The round croissant that is sweeping social networks arrives in Murcia

The latest viral dessert is a round croissant. Surely you do not stop seeing it both on Instagram and on TikTok, and it is that it has become a sensation on social networks. Contrary to what one might expect, it does not come from Paris, but from New York, the city from which it takes its name. After having conquered other big cities like Sydney, Singapore or Madrid, the New York Roll landed in Murcia.

This eye-catching croissant was born in the lower part of Manhattan, on Lafayette Street. Specifically, the Grand Café & Bakery is responsible for this succulent creation: the ‘Suprême’. Since it was released, every day there are kilometric queues of tourists who go around the block, mobile in hand, to get hold of one, upload a photo of their purchase and, finally, try it.

There are all kinds of flavors and fillings. From the classic chocolate to the pistachio, going through more gourmet creations such as the coconut mojito or blueberry caramel and toasted pecans.

Where to try the New York Roll in Murcia

This sweet has not taken long to arrive in Spain. Pastry shops from Madrid, Barcelona and Valencia were the first to recreate this round croissant. In Murcia, it can be found in at least two pastry shops at the moment.

One is the El Rojo bakery, on Carretera de la Fuensanta 149, in Murcia. In this you can taste the New York Roll of Pistachio or chocolate. They made them this weekend and have baked more this Monday “at the request of some customers.”

Another option is the Besos y Panes de Sucina bakery (Calle Mayor 32), where they are made in their traditional wood-fired oven.
